You know them for their songs, videos, and epic performances, but there is always something even their super fans don't know until now. This is the Spout Podcast, where famous people spout off about more than they're famous for. Frequently Asked Questions About Spout Podcast

What is Spout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Across recent episodes, the show centers on music, personal growth, and culture, elevating artists' journeys, authenticity, and creative processes. Conversations blend artistry with identity, mental health, and entrepreneurship, often weaving in brand partnerships and timely cultural commentary. The format typically spotlights creator stories—from viral breaks on TikTok to evolving eras in music—making it a go-to for fans of intimate artist interviews and industry insights. A few episodes stand out for tackling faith, sexuality, reinvention, and media evolution, offering a nuanced view of modern artistry and media dynamics.
